Layer 2 Capital Efficiency

Capital

Layer 2 capital efficiency represents the optimization of capital utilization within Layer 2 scaling solutions for cryptocurrency networks, directly impacting the cost-effectiveness of transacting and deploying decentralized applications. It focuses on minimizing the collateral or capital locked within these systems relative to the economic activity they facilitate, thereby enhancing overall system throughput and reducing barriers to entry for participants. Effective capital management in Layer 2 protocols is crucial for attracting liquidity and fostering a robust decentralized finance ecosystem, as lower capital requirements translate to increased accessibility and potential returns. This optimization is achieved through mechanisms like efficient proof-of-reserve systems and dynamic collateralization ratios.
